The Central Labor Inspectorate has stopped work in 12 workplaces after inspections carried out in the municipalities of Skenderaj, Mitrovica, Vushtrri, Prizren and Ferizaj.
According to the Inspectorate, serious violations of legal provisions were found during the inspections, which posed a serious risk to the lives and health of workers. 12 workplaces, until the elimination of all evidenced irregularities and the creation of safe conditions for work”, the announcement states.
The inspectorate has announced that the resumption of work will be allowed only after the inspectors ascertain that all legal requirements and safety standards have been met.
The Central Labor Inspectorate has warned that it will continue intensive controls throughout the territory of Kosovo and that it will not tolerate violations that endanger the life and health of workers.
